Thoughts On Back To School

Parks are closing, children back to school Hopefully learning about the Golden Rule, And other important info about unnecessary strife Maybe even some very basic facts of life, Learning to stand up straight and tall The importance of always following the law, Perhaps even how to read a good book [Flipping the pages, at least taking a look] From a fine librarian they see as a grump Trying to get them over another hump They'll most likely turn out just fine Especially those children I call mine, As for yours I'm afraid I cannot guarantee Since I know nothing about your progeny.
